Server readiness
This section deals with security mechanisms that need to be implemented in the servers, which will be deployed in your environment:
Sr. no. | Point | Description |
1 | SSH password authentication is a no no, only key-based authentication | Never use SSH password-based authentication, use key-based authentication always. |
2 | Auditing is a must | One should have keen awareness of what is happening in the server and who is making the changes. AuditD is a great daemon, which can give us granular visibility. Make sure to implement and configure AuditD in your server environment. |
